Output 85d07cfc836685e3d762019be98101117cecf9d27e29680a8d92bff77a535778: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ab75b906087a76bc410dab7ecc18d07991d7c3e OP_EQUALVERIFY OP_CHECKSIG
address
17p4f7NUQGvN2FH8GoW6VBztEbVKt1j8Le
transaction
85d07cfc836685e3d762019be98101117cecf9d27e29680a8d92bff77a535778
spent
true